At QUT you may be enrolled either as a full-time or a part-time internal candidate, or a full-time or part-time external candidate (although restrictions apply to some Scholarship holders), once you have been admitted to candidature for a research degree at the university.
To be enrolled as a full-time candidate, a candidate must be able to commit to the course 30 hours per week averaged over each year of candidature. Paid work, including preparation, teaching, marking and research assistant duties, may be undertaken but must not interfere with a candidate's study program. A candidate in receipt of a scholarship is subject to additional restrictions on the amount of paid work allowable as described in the relevant scholarship guidelines.
